Abstract
El control interno se considera una herramienta fundamental para evaluar cómo una organización lleva a cabo sus procesos establecidos. En el sector público, este control está regido por la Ley N° 28716, que establece un marco normativo específico para las entidades gubernamentales. Es fundamental enfatizar que, si bien los servidores públicos son instruidos apropiadamente en materia de políticas gubernamentales, es responsabilidad del Estado implementar sistemas de supervisión efectivos. Estos sistemas deben ser capaces de detectar no solo los riesgos relacionados con el rendimiento laboral, sino también aquellos vinculados a potenciales prácticas corruptas. Para esta investigación se ha fijado como objetivo determinar si la variable control interno está relacionada con la variable gestión administrativa en la GERCETUR de Loreto, año 2024. Se incluyó como población a los 68 trabajadores de dicha entidad, se utilizó a toda la población de estudio a quienes se formularon 32 enunciados contenido en el instrumento de recolección de datos empleado para este estudio, con un nivel de confianza igual a 0.895 para los enunciados sobre la primera y 0.908 para los enunciados de la segunda, siendo los dos considerados con un nivel alto de confianza. Este estudio es cuantitativo, descriptivo y no experimental – correlacional. Se determinó mediante estadístico de Spearman un valor de 0,827** y se concluyó en una correlación positiva y alta; además, se determinó que es significativa. Se ha concluido que ambas variables presentan relación significativa y positiva en la GERCETUR de Loreto, año 2024. Además, respecto al nivel percibido, se concluyó que, para ambas variables, más de la mitad de la población de estudio señala que tiene un nivel alto.
Internal control is considered a fundamental tool for evaluating how an organization carries out its established processes. In the public sector, this control is governed by Law No. 28716, which sets a specific regulatory framework for government entities. It is important to emphasize that, while public servants are properly trained in government policies, it is the responsibility of the State to implement effective oversight systems. These systems must be able to detect not only risks related to job performance but also those linked to potential corrupt practices. The objective of this research is to determine whether the variable internal control is related to the variable administrative management at GERCETUR in Loreto, in the year 2024. The population of the study included the 68 employees of this entity, and the entire study population was used, with 32 statements included in the data collection instrument used for this study. The confidence level was 0.895 for the statements regarding the first variable and 0.908 for the statements regarding the second variable, both of which were considered to have a high level of confidence. This study is quantitative, descriptive, and non-experimental – correlational. Using the Spearman statistic, a value of 0.827** was determined, and it was concluded that there is a strong, positive correlation; furthermore, it was determined to be significant. It was concluded that both variables have a significant, positive relationship in GERCETUR of Loreto, year 2024. Additionally, regarding the perceived level, it was concluded that more than half of the study population reports a high level for both variables.
